    turbo 2.4l wrangler????

    i am buying a 04 wrangler this week with the 2.4l powertech motor in it. as a previous owner of a dodge srt-4, how identical are the two motors? i know they are both dohc and 2.4l and obviously the internals are going to be different. say if i wanted to drop in a srt-4 motor would the tranny bolt up or would i need a custom bellhousing? i already know i would have to fab a new intake manifold and such.

    Re: turbo 2.4l wrangler????

    The 2.4 used in the wrangler is the same basic 2.4 used in everything, but it may have slight differences in the block to account for the different mount position.

    You would have to take a closer look at your 2.4 to see if that is the case or not. If not then bolting a turbo 2.4 into the car would be a pretty easy job, otherwise you would most likely have to use the stock block and do a rebuild on the motor with stronger internals.
